home
***
CD-ROM
|
disk
|
FTP
|
other
***
search
/
The Datafile PD-CD 4
/
DATAFILE_PDCD4.iso
/
utilities
/
utilsp
/
povray
/
!POVscene
/
level3
/
inc
/
marble
< prev
next >
Wrap
Text File
|
1992-07-21
|
26KB
|
587 lines
// Persistence of Vision Raytracer Version 1.0
/*------- DECLARE TEXTURES FOR MULTI LAYERED MARBLES -----------*/
/*---------------LIGHT CREAM MOSS / GOOD FOR 1st LAYER TONE----------------*/
#declare marble1 = texture {
marble
colour_map {
[0.000 0.154 colour red 0.690 green 0.612 blue 0.569 alpha 0.000
colour red 0.737 green 0.596 blue 0.522 alpha 0.000]
[0.154 0.368 colour red 0.737 green 0.596 blue 0.522 alpha 0.000
colour red 0.776 green 0.702 blue 0.624 alpha 0.000]
[0.368 0.538 colour red 0.776 green 0.702 blue 0.624 alpha 0.000
colour red 0.796 green 0.678 blue 0.643 alpha 0.000]
[0.538 0.846 colour red 0.796 green 0.678 blue 0.643 alpha 0.000
colour red 0.690 green 0.612 blue 0.569 alpha 0.000]
[0.846 0.932 colour red 0.690 green 0.612 blue 0.569 alpha 0.000
colour red 0.773 green 0.612 blue 0.569 alpha 0.000]
[0.932 1.001 colour red 0.773 green 0.612 blue 0.569 alpha 0.000
colour red 0.690 green 0.612 blue 0.569 alpha 0.000]
} /* end_colour_map */
turbulence 0.4
0.1
}/* end_texture */
/*-------------------DEEP THAN MARBLE1 With ALPHA For SECOND LAYERS--------*/
#declare marble2 = texture {
marble
colour_map {
[0.000 0.291 colour red 0.690 green 0.612 blue 0.569 alpha 1.00
colour red 0.737 green 0.596 blue 0.522 alpha 0.500]
[0.291 0.316 colour red 0.737 green 0.596 blue 0.522 alpha 0.500
colour red 0.667 green 0.561 blue 0.514 alpha 0.300]
[0.316 0.436 colour red 0.667 green 0.561 blue 0.514 alpha 0.300
colour red 0.788 green 0.667 blue 0.631 alpha 0.500]
[0.436 0.641 colour red 0.788 green 0.667 blue 0.631 alpha 0.500
colour red 0.604 green 0.506 blue 0.455 alpha 0.700]
[0.641 0.692 colour red 0.604 green 0.506 blue 0.455 alpha 0.700
colour red 0.773 green 0.612 blue 0.569 alpha 0.400]
[0.692 1.001 colour red 0.773 green 0.612 blue 0.569 alpha 0.400
colour red 0.690 green 0.612 blue 0.569 alpha 1.000]
} /* end_colour_map */
turbulence 0.5
0.03
}/* end_texture */
/*-------------------LIGHTER THAN MARBLE2 With ALPHA For SECOND LAYERS--------*/
#declare marble_light = texture {
marble
colour_map {
[0.000 0.291 colour red 0.690 green 0.612 blue 0.569 alpha 0.6
colour red 0.737 green 0.596 blue 0.522 alpha 0.900]
[0.291 0.316 colour red 0.737 green 0.596 blue 0.522 alpha 0.900
colour red 0.667 green 0.561 blue 0.514 alpha 0.700]
[0.316 0.436 colour red 0.667 green 0.561 blue 0.514 alpha 0.700
colour red 0.788 green 0.667 blue 0.631 alpha 0.600]
[0.436 0.641 colour red 0.788 green 0.667 blue 0.631 alpha 0.600
colour red 0.604 green 0.506 blue 0.455 alpha 0.700]
[0.641 0.692 colour red 0.604 green 0.506 blue 0.455 alpha 0.700
colour red 0.773 green 0.612 blue 0.569 alpha 0.100]
[0.692 1.001 colour red 0.773 green 0.612 blue 0.569 alpha 0.100
colour red 0.690 green 0.612 blue 0.569 alpha 1.000]
} /* end_colour_map */
turbulence 0.5
}/* end_texture */
/*--------------------Crack & OverTint /Green---------------------*/
#declare marble3 = texture {
marble
color_map {
[0.0 0.05 color Black alpha 0.6 color Black alpha 1.0]
[0.05 0.90 color DimGray alpha 0.85 color DimGray alpha 0.90]
[0.90 1.001 color Black alpha 0.9 color Black alpha 1.0]
} /* end_color_map */
diffuse 0.3
ambient 0.2
turbulence 0.7
}/* end_texture */
/*--------------------Crack & OverTint /Red---------------------*/
#declare marble4 = texture {
marble
color_map {
[0.0 0.05 color Black alpha 0.6 color Black alpha 1.0]
[0.05 0.90 color Red alpha 0.95 color Red alpha 0.95]
[0.90 1.001 color Black alpha 0.7 color Black alpha 1.0]
} /* end_color_map */
turbulence 0.7
0.03
}/* end_texture */
#declare pink = color red 1.0 green 0.5 blue 0.5
/*--------------------Crack & OverTint /LIGHT Red---------------------*/
#declare marble7 = texture {
marble
color_map {
[0.0 0.05 color Black alpha 0.6 color Black alpha 1.0]
[0.05 0.90 color pink alpha 0.90 color Red alpha 0.90]
[0.90 1.001 color Black alpha 0.7 color Black alpha 1.0]
} /* end_color_map */
turbulence 0.7
}/* end_texture */
/*-----------Mostly Blacks W/thin Shades of D.Chroma----------------------*/
#declare marble5 = texture {
marble
colour_map {
[0.000 0.104 colour red 0.161 green 0.133 blue 0.118 alpha 0.000
colour red 0.110 green 0.082 blue 0.071 alpha 0.000]
[0.104 0.252 colour red 0.110 green 0.082 blue 0.071 alpha 0.000
colour red 0.161 green 0.133 blue 0.118 alpha 0.000]
[0.252 0.383 colour red 0.161 green 0.133 blue 0.118 alpha 0.000
colour red 0.000 green 0.000 blue 0.000 alpha 0.000]
[0.383 0.643 colour red 0.000 green 0.000 blue 0.000 alpha 0.000
colour red 0.161 green 0.133 blue 0.118 alpha 0.000]
[0.643 0.783 colour red 0.161 green 0.133 blue 0.118 alpha 0.000
colour red 0.220 green 0.149 blue 0.137 alpha 0.000]
[0.783 0.922 colour red 0.220 green 0.149 blue 0.137 alpha 0.000
colour red 0.000 green 0.000 blue 0.000 alpha 0.000]
[0.922 0.983 colour red 0.000 green 0.000 blue 0.000 alpha 0.000
colour red 0.220 green 0.149 blue 0.137 alpha 0.000]
[0.983 1.001 colour red 0.220 green 0.149 blue 0.137 alpha 0.000
colour red 0.161 green 0.133 blue 0.118 alpha 0.000]
} /* end_colour_map */
turbulence 5.0
}/* end_texture */
/*-----------MOSTLY BLACY W/ALPHA For SECOND LAYERS-----------------------*/
#declare marble6 = texture {
marble
colour_map {
[0.000 0.035 colour red 0.161 green 0.133 blue 0.118 alpha 0.000
colour red 0.110 green 0.082 blue 0.071 alpha 0.800]
[0.035 0.104 colour red 0.110 green 0.082 blue 0.071 alpha 0.800
colour red 0.161 green 0.133 blue 0.118 alpha 0.300]
[0.104 0.357 colour red 0.161 green 0.133 blue 0.118 alpha 0.300
colour red 0.000 green 0.000 blue 0.000 alpha 0.700]
[0.357 0.478 colour red 0.000 green 0.000 blue 0.000 alpha 0.700
colour red 0.161 green 0.133 blue 0.118 alpha 0.500]
[0.478 0.539 colour red 0.161 green 0.133 blue 0.118 alpha 0.500
colour red 0.220 green 0.149 blue 0.137 alpha 0.000]
[0.539 0.783 colour red 0.220 green 0.149 blue 0.137 alpha 0.000
colour red 0.000 green 0.000 blue 0.000 alpha 0.000]
[0.783 0.983 colour red 0.000 green 0.000 blue 0.000 alpha 0.000
colour red 0.220 green 0.149 blue 0.137 alpha 0.000]
[0.983 1.001 colour red 0.220 green 0.149 blue 0.137 alpha 0.000
colour red 0.161 green 0.133 blue 0.118 alpha 0.000]
} /* end_colour_map */
turbulence 0.4
}/* end_texture */
/*--------------THIN WHITE VIENS------------------------------------------*/
#declare marble7 = texture {
marble
colour_map {
[0.000 0.078 colour red 0.769 green 0.722 blue 0.690 alpha 0.180
colour red 0.745 green 0.690 blue 0.655 alpha 1.000]
[0.078 0.374 colour red 0.745 green 0.690 blue 0.655 alpha 1.000
colour red 0.839 green 0.804 blue 0.780 alpha 1.000]
[0.374 0.461 colour red 0.839 green 0.804 blue 0.780 alpha 1.000
colour red 0.839 green 0.804 blue 0.780 alpha 0.263]
[0.461 0.574 colour red 0.839 green 0.804 blue 0.780 alpha 0.263
colour red 0.729 green 0.671 blue 0.631 alpha 0.929]
[0.574 0.643 colour red 0.729 green 0.671 blue 0.631 alpha 0.929
colour red 0.839 green 0.804 blue 0.780